En aquest tema, aprendrem sobre els tipus de dades i les estructures de dades bàsiques que utilitzarem en Tableau. Comprendre aquests conceptes és fonamental per treballar de manera efectiva amb les dades i crear visualitzacions significatives.
Tipus de dades
Els tipus de dades en Tableau són similars als que es troben en altres eines de manipulació de dades. A continuació, es presenten els tipus de dades més comuns:
-
Numèrics (Numeric)
- Enter (Integer): Nombres sencers, com ara 1, 2, 3.
- Decimal (Float): Nombres amb decimals, com ara 1.5, 2.75.
-
Cadenes de text (String)
- Text o caràcters, com ara "Barcelona", "Producte A".
-
Data i hora (Date & Time)
- Data (Date): Dates, com ara 2023-10-01.
- Hora (Time): Hores, com ara 14:30:00.
- Data i hora (DateTime): Combinació de data i hora, com ara 2023-10-01 14:30:00.
-
Booleà (Boolean)
- Valors veritables o falsos, com ara TRUE o FALSE.
-
Geogràfic (Geographic)
- Dades geogràfiques, com ara ciutats, països, codis postals.
Estructures de dades
Les estructures de dades en Tableau es refereixen a la manera com les dades estan organitzades i emmagatzemades. Les estructures més comunes són:
-
Taules (Tables)
- Les dades es presenten en format de taula, amb files i columnes. Cada fila representa un registre i cada columna representa un camp o atribut.
-
Mida de les dades (Data Granularity)
- La granularitat de les dades es refereix al nivell de detall de les dades. Per exemple, les dades poden estar a nivell de dia, mes, any, etc.
-
Relacions (Relationships)
- Les relacions defineixen com es connecten diferents taules entre si. En Tableau, podem utilitzar unions (joins) i combinacions (blends) per relacionar taules.
Exemples pràctics
Exemple 1: Tipus de dades
Suposem que tenim una taula amb les següents dades:
ID | Nom | Data de naixement | Ingressos | Actiu |
---|---|---|---|---|
1 | Anna | 1990-05-15 | 50000.50 | TRUE |
2 | Bernat | 1985-11-23 | 60000.00 | FALSE |
3 | Carla | 1992-07-30 | 55000.75 | TRUE |
- ID: Enter
- Nom: Cadena de text
- Data de naixement: Data
- Ingressos: Decimal
- Actiu: Booleà
Exemple 2: Estructures de dades
Suposem que tenim dues taules: Vendes
i Clients
.
Taula Vendes:
VendaID | ClientID | DataVenda | Import |
---|---|---|---|
1 | 101 | 2023-01-15 | 150.00 |
2 | 102 | 2023-02-20 | 200.00 |
3 | 101 | 2023-03-10 | 250.00 |
Taula Clients:
ClientID | Nom | Ciutat |
---|---|---|
101 | Anna | Barcelona |
102 | Bernat | Madrid |
Podem crear una relació entre aquestes dues taules utilitzant el camp ClientID
.
Exercici pràctic
Exercici 1: Identificant tipus de dades
A continuació, es presenta una taula amb diferents tipus de dades. Identifica el tipus de dades de cada columna.
ProducteID | NomProducte | DataLlançament | Preu | Disponible |
---|---|---|---|---|
1 | Producte A | 2023-01-01 | 25.50 | TRUE |
2 | Producte B | 2023-02-15 | 30.00 | FALSE |
3 | Producte C | 2023-03-20 | 22.75 | TRUE |
Solució:
- ProducteID: Enter
- NomProducte: Cadena de text
- DataLlançament: Data
- Preu: Decimal
- Disponible: Booleà
Exercici 2: Creant una relació
Suposem que tenim les següents taules:
Taula Comandes:
ComandaID | ClientID | DataComanda | Total |
---|---|---|---|
1 | 201 | 2023-04-01 | 100.00 |
2 | 202 | 2023-04-05 | 150.00 |
3 | 201 | 2023-04-10 | 200.00 |
Taula Clients:
ClientID | Nom | Ciutat |
---|---|---|
201 | Carla | València |
202 | David | Sevilla |
Crea una relació entre aquestes dues taules utilitzant el camp ClientID
.
Solució:
La relació es crea utilitzant el camp ClientID
com a clau comuna entre les dues taules.
Conclusió
En aquest tema, hem après sobre els tipus de dades i les estructures de dades bàsiques en Tableau. Hem vist exemples pràctics i hem realitzat exercicis per reforçar els conceptes apresos. Ara estem preparats per avançar cap a tècniques més avançades de visualització i anàlisi de dades en Tableau.
Curs de Tableau
Mòdul 1: Introducció a Tableau
- Què és Tableau?
- Instal·lant Tableau
- Visió general de la interfície de Tableau
- Connectant-se a fonts de dades
- Tipus i estructures de dades bàsiques
Mòdul 2: Tècniques bàsiques de visualització
- Creant la teva primera visualització
- Utilitzant marques i targetes
- Construint gràfics bàsics
- Filtrant dades
- Ordenant i agrupant dades
Mòdul 3: Tècniques de visualització intermèdies
- Utilitzant camps calculats
- Creant gràfics de doble eix
- Utilitzant paràmetres
- Creant mapes
- Utilitzant càlculs de taula
Mòdul 4: Tècniques avançades de visualització
- Tipus de gràfics avançats
- Utilitzant expressions LOD
- Creant quadres de comandament
- Accions de quadre de comandament
- Explicant històries amb dades
Mòdul 5: Preparació i transformació de dades
Mòdul 6: Anàlisi avançada
Mòdul 7: Optimització del rendiment
- Optimitzant el rendiment del llibre de treball
- Extractes vs Connexions en viu
- Reduint els temps de càrrega
- Gravació del rendiment
- Millors pràctiques per al rendiment
Mòdul 8: Tableau Server i Online
- Introducció a Tableau Server
- Publicant llibres de treball
- Gestionant permisos
- Programant extractes
- Col·laborant amb Tableau Online